回覆列表
  • 1 # 使用者6093474190292張

    要說二者的區別,首先談一談什麼叫計算機的硬體和軟體?

    一、什麼叫計算機的硬體?

    1、計算機硬體也叫硬裝置,是組成計算機或計算機系統的運算器、控制器、儲存器及輸入裝置和輸出裝置等固定裝置的總稱。

    2、具體的說是指計算機系統中由電子、機械和光電元件等組成的各種物理裝置的總稱,這些物理裝置按系統結構的要求構成一個有機整體、為計算機軟體執行提供物質基礎,它的功能是輸入並存儲程式和資料,以及執行程式把資料加工成可以利用的形式。從外觀上來看微機由主機箱和外部裝置組成,主機箱內主要包括CPU、記憶體、主機板、硬碟驅動器、光碟驅動器、各種擴充套件卡、連線線、電源等,外部裝置包括滑鼠、鍵盤等。

    二、什麼叫計算機的軟體?

    1、計算機軟體是指計算機系統中的程式及其文件,程式是計算任務的處理物件和處理規則的描述;文件是為了便於了解程式所需的闡明性資料。程式必須裝入機器內部才能工作,文件一般是給人看的,不一定裝入機器。

    2、軟體是使用者與硬體之間的介面介面。使用者主要是通過軟體與計算機進行交流。軟體是計算機系統設計的重要依據。為了方便使用者,為了使計算機系統具有較高的總體效用,在設計計算機系統時,必須通盤考慮軟體與硬體的結合,以及使用者的要求和軟體的要求。

    3、計算機軟體總體分為系統軟體和應用軟體兩大類。

    三、計算機的硬體和軟體有哪些區別?

    1、硬體設施可以看得見、摸得著、是一種實物物體。而軟體設施可以看得見,也可以看不見,但是摸不著。

    2、軟體是一種邏輯的產品,與硬體產品有本質的區別,在研製硬體產品時,創造活動的表現是把原材料轉變成有形的物理產品,而軟體產品是以程式和文件的形式存在,通過計算機的執行來體現他的作用。在研製軟體產品的過程中,人們的生產活動表現在要創造性地、抽象出問題的求解模型,然後根據求解模型寫出程式,最後經過除錯、執行程式得出求解問題的結果。

    3、硬體產品品質的體現方式與軟體產品不同,硬體產品設計定型後可以批量生產,但生產加工過程一旦失誤、可能就會因品質問題而報廢。而軟體的開發和生產只能針對特定問題進行設計或實現,其生產過程只是複製而己,而複製生產出來的軟體品質是相同的,設計出來的軟體即使出現品質問題,產品也不會報廢,通過修改、測試還可以將報廢的軟體修復,投入正常執行,這就是軟體品質機制的靈活性。

    4、軟體產品的成本構成與硬體產品不同,它的成本構成中有形物質佔了相當大的比重,其成本構成中設計、生產環節佔絕大部分,而售後服務只佔少部分。軟體生產主要靠腦力勞動,其成本構成中人力資源佔了相當大的比重,軟體產品的生產成本主要在開發和研製,研製成功後,通過複製就可批量生產。

    5、軟體產品的失敗曲線與硬體產品不同,一個硬體部件的老化或磨損需用一個新的部件去替換它,而對於軟體而言,不存在折舊和磨損問題,如果需要的話可永遠使用下去,但軟體故障的排除要比硬體複雜得多。軟體的故障主要是因為軟體設計或編碼的錯誤所致、必須重新設計和編碼才能解決問題。

    6、大多數軟體仍然是定製產生的,硬體產品一旦設計定型,便可實現產品的標準化、系列化的成批生產,硬體產品具有標準的框架和介面,不論哪家產品使用者買來就可以整合、組裝和替換使用。儘管軟體產品複用是軟體界孜孜不倦追求的目標,在某些區域性範圍內幾家領軍軟體企業也建立了一些軟體元件複用的技術標準,例如,OMG的CORBA,m|CROSOFT的COM,sun的J2EE等,但是目前還做不到大範圍使用軟體替代產品,大多數軟體仍然是為特定任務或使用者定製的。

    四、二者的區別簡單的來說:“計算機的硬體系統是由:電子線路、各類電子元件及機械部件構造的具體裝置,而計算機軟體則是其系統的遠行程式、資料和相應文件的集合”。

    五、計算機硬體與軟體的關係是什麼?

    1、硬體與軟體是相互依存的關係,硬體是軟體賴以工作的物質基礎,而軟體的正常工作又是硬體發揮作用的前題,只有配備了完善的軟體系統、才能發揮出硬體的各種功能。

    2、隨著計算機技術的發展與進步,在許多情況下,計算機的某些功能既可由硬體實現也可由軟體實現,因此二者之間沒有絕對的嚴格介面。

    3、硬體和軟體協同發展,二者之間在各自發展和完善的同時是相互作用和相互促進的。

  • 2 # 滾滾糰子

    這個問題是剛剛接觸計算機或者中老年人的常見問題。有的時候怎麼解釋他們都不太明白,所以嘗試儘量用更通俗一點的語言來解釋一下。

    計算機的硬體可以想象成人的肉體。計算機的軟體可以想象成人的意識。硬體是看得見摸得著的東西,比如說顯示器,滑鼠。鍵盤等等。軟體就是看不見摸不著的東西,但是他能提供各種各樣的功能。比如程式設計,遊戲,視訊播放等等內在的東西。

    計算機的軟體要依賴於硬體才能體現他的存在,比如視訊播放軟體雖然具有播放的能力,但是如果沒有顯示器,一樣顯示不出來任何東西。比如作業系統軟體,雖然功能強大,但是沒有硬碟,作業系統就無處安放。沒有記憶體,作業系統就無處快速載入。沒有CPU,作業系統就沒得運算。計算機硬體是一切的基礎,缺少了硬體,就如同人缺了肉體。

    計算機硬體也需要計算機軟體的輔助才能顯示的強大能力。如果只有硬體沒有軟體,就如同人只有肉體,沒有靈魂,行屍走肉一般。如果人有眼睛但沒有眼識,那麼人只有看到東西的能力,但不能分辨這個東西,也不能思考這個東西。所以即使有了眼睛,也沒有意義。

    顯示器,滑鼠鍵盤主機,記憶體硬碟,CPU這些。都是計算機硬體的典型代表。

    硬體相對容易理解,而軟體相對比較抽象沒有具體的形態。如果一定要想象軟體是一個什麼樣物體的話,那麼不妨就把它想象成電腦裡邊的無數電路小開關好了,在這個小各種小開關的引導之下,計算機程式通過加減乘除最終能夠得到一個計算結果。雖然不太恰當,但是可以讓你大概理解一下軟體開發的各種如果,或者。

  • 中秋節和大豐收的關聯?
  • 女生的哪種身材算好身材?